6-1. Specifications Electric motor (Traction motor) Type Maximum output Maximum torque Permanent magnet synchronous motor 147 kW 275 N•m (28.0 kgf•m, 202.8 ft•lbf.) Hybrid battery (Traction battery) Type Voltage Capacity Quantity Overall voltage Nickel-Metal hydride battery 7.2 V/module 6.5 Ah (3HR) 40 modules 288 V Lubrication system Oil capacity Drain and refill (Reference) With filter Without filter 6.6 qt. (6.3 L, 5.5 Imp.qt.) 6.2 qt. (5.9 L, 5.2 Imp.qt.) 6

Coolant type Ignition system Spark plug Make Gap NOTICE Specifications Cooling system Capacity Gasoline engine Power control unit 9.8 qt. (9.3 L, 8.1 Imp.qt.) 3.0 qt. (2.9 L, 2.5 Imp.qt.) Use either of the following: • "Toyota Super Long Life Coolant" • Similar high-quality ethylene glycol-based non-silicate, non-amine, non-nitrite, and non-borate coolant with long-life hybrid organic acid technology Do not use plain water alone. 6-1.
